In this current economic climate we all strive to get the best deal on everything. This is also true when it comes to our cell phones. Almost all now have a cell phone or during the contract plans for prepaid plan. If you are coming to the end of your contract or plan to start a new contract and are an ideal place to do a little bargaining and try to get the best possible price to suit your own budget.

One of the first things you need to know is when you begin to look for a new contract plan, that no matter how good the offer looks like, you have to make sure that it is useful to you. It makes no sense to have a plan that gives you XYZ, but you really just looking for X, one of the best bits of advice you can get all the first sit down with your bills and look for the truth, to see what type of calls you are making. It is also important to note the time on most of your calls. This will help determine which plan is best to contact you and also give you information to hand to help you get the best deal that meets your needs.

If most of your calls in the evenings and on weekends, there is certainly a good place to get a good deal and a better price.
